describe the four product/market expansion grid strategies and explain which strategy Google implemented with the Nexus One. The four product/market expansion grid strategies are market penetration‚ market development‚ product development and diversification. Market penetration is a growth strategy that increase sales to the existing market without changing the existing product. Legality The offensive behavior is not considered illegal unless it was prohibited by law before it was committed. The act must adhere to the statutes of a particular jurisdiction. Legality assures that the defendant can not be penalized or charged with a crime‚ unless the act has been announced publicly as a criminal act before the occurrence.
